For modern electrical machines with high degree of performance and demanding reliability and service life, equipment failures due to electro corrosion could cause significant problems. NKE Austria offers electrically insulated bearings which provide optimum protection against damages by undesirable passage of currents.

NKE electrically insulated rolling bearings reliably prevent current discharge. Three versions are available. Bearings with oxide ceramic insulating layers - Applied with plasma technology, the insulation has a guaranteed dielectric strength of at least 1000 V ac or dc.

SQ77: Insulation on the outer ring.

SQ77E: Insulation on the inner ring.

SQ77B (hybrid bearing): Rolling bearing with oxide ceramic rolling elements. Resistance of insulation theoretically indefinte.

The advantages of NKE electrically insulated bearings are:

- Higher operational reliability through optimum protection against electrical corrosion

More economic than, for example, insulation on housings or shafts.

- Interchangeable: Same key dimensions and technical properties as conventional bearings

Coating resistant to damage if correctly handled

NKE manufactures electrically insulated cylindrical roller and deep groove ball bearings in standard sizes with outer ring diameter between 80mm and 400mm. Other bearing types and special sizes are available upon request.
